Physiological Adaptations

Physiological adaptations are the internal changes that enable desert animals to manage extreme temperatures. One of the most notable examples is the ability to conserve water. Many desert animals, such as the kangaroo rat, have kidneys that efficiently filter water from their urine, allowing them to survive without drinking water for extended periods.

Heat Regulation

Heat regulation is crucial for survival in the desert. Animals like the fennec fox possess large ears that help dissipate heat. Their ears contain many blood vessels that release heat, helping to cool their bodies. Additionally, some animals, such as the horned lizard, can change their body color to reflect sunlight and reduce heat absorption.

Behavioral Adaptations

Behavioral adaptations are actions that animals take to survive their environment. Many desert animals are crepuscular or nocturnal, meaning they are active during the cooler hours of dawn and dusk or at night. For instance, the desert tortoise emerges during these cooler periods to forage for food and water, minimizing exposure to the daytime heat.

Burrowing Habits

Many desert animals have developed burrowing habits to escape the heat. The jerboa, a small rodent, digs extensive burrows that provide a cooler underground environment. These burrows also serve as protection from predators and harsh weather conditions.

Physical Adaptations

Physical adaptations often involve changes in body structure that enhance survival in desert conditions. For example, the camel is famous for its ability to store fat in its humps, which can be converted to water and energy when food is scarce. Camels can lose up to 25% of their body weight due to dehydration and still survive.

Specialized Feet

Some desert animals have developed specialized feet that help them navigate their sandy environment. The kangaroo rat has large feet that prevent it from sinking into the sand, allowing it to move quickly and efficiently. Similarly, the desert tortoise has sturdy feet that support its weight on soft sand, providing stability as it moves.

Dietary Adaptations

Desert animals have unique dietary adaptations that allow them to obtain nutrients and water from their food sources. Many herbivorous desert animals, like the desert iguana, consume plants that contain high water content. This strategy helps them meet their hydration needs without relying solely on drinking water.

Water Storage in Food

Some animals have adapted to consume food that can provide hydration. The cactus wren often feeds on cactus fruits and flowers, which are rich in moisture. This diet not only provides essential nutrients but also helps these birds stay hydrated in arid conditions.

Camouflage and Predation

Camouflage is another critical adaptation for desert animals. Many species have evolved colors and patterns that blend seamlessly into their surroundings, making it difficult for predators to spot them. The sidewinder rattlesnake, for instance, has a light-colored body that matches the sandy desert floor, allowing it to ambush prey effectively.

Defensive Strategies

Desert animals also employ various defensive strategies to protect themselves from predators. The horned lizard can inflate its body and blend into the rocky terrain, making it less visible. Additionally, some animals, like the desert tortoise, have hard shells that provide protection against predators.
